Types of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:
Professional installers excel in dealing with a variety of cat door types and installation areas. This flexibility is another crucial benefit of employing an expert.
Here are some typical kinds of cat doors and places installers can work with:
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are easy, cost-effective doors with a flexible flap that the cat presses through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ors need the cat to use a magnetic collar, preventing undesirable animals from getting in.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and advanced choices, reading your cat's microchip to allow entry just to your pet, keeping out stray animals and preserving home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ation area.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into various kinds of wood doors, including strong core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at flap engineer doors in glass needs specialized abilities and tools. Professionals can safely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, ensuring structural stability and a tidy finish.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, frequently leading to basements or garages. This requires knowledge in wall building and framing.Patio Area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ing outdoor patio doors or sliding glass doors, typically by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can also accommodate cat doors, enabling ventilation while supplying p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can vary depending on a number of factors:
Type of Cat Door: More advanced doors like microchip designs may have a slightly higher installation cost due to their complexity.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is usually more intricate and might cost more than setting up in a basic wood door.Intricacy of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the total c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can differ depending on their experience, area, and local cat flap installer market value.
It's constantly best to get an in-depth quote from the installer before continuing, detailing all costs included.
